Tips on how to Improve a Paper Minecraft Server
Tips on how to Improve a Paper Minecraft Server
Blog Article
Optimizing a Paper Minecraft server is essential for making sure sleek gameplay and a much better consumer encounter. Proper optimization minimizes lag, enhances general performance, and improves General server stability. This tutorial will wander you with the greatest procedures to improve your Paper Minecraft server.
Choose the Appropriate Hosting Strategy
The muse of the perfectly-optimized server commences with the proper internet hosting strategy. Make sure that your server has sufficient RAM, CPU, and storage to deal with the volume of gamers plus the plugins you intend to work with. Overloading your server with too many gamers or plugins on inadequate hardware can lead to effectiveness concerns. Usually go with a internet hosting strategy that fulfills or exceeds your server's demands.
Modify Server Configuration Data files
Tweaking your server's configuration information is usually a essential action in optimization. Start with the spigot.yml and paper.yml documents, which Regulate a lot of the server's general performance settings. Lessen the look at-distance in spigot.yml to lower the number of chunks loaded about Every player. This straightforward change can substantially reduce server load and improve efficiency.
Optimize Plugins and take away Pointless Kinds
Plugins can enormously affect server efficiency, especially if They are really inadequately coded or resource-intense. Routinely audit your plugins and take away any that are not essential to your server's Procedure. In addition, make sure that your plugins are up-to-date, as more recent versions normally incorporate functionality enhancements and bug fixes.
Utilize a Lag Monitoring Plugin
Installing a lag monitoring plugin will let you recognize and tackle overall performance challenges swiftly. Plugins like Spark or Timings can provide in depth stories on what exactly is creating lag on the server. By analyzing these reviews, you normally takes qualified actions to take care of problems and optimize server overall performance.
Allocate Enough Assets to Java
Paper Minecraft servers run on Java, so allocating enough means towards the Java Virtual Device (JVM) is very important. Use flags like -Xms and -Xmx to set the initial and greatest heap dimensions, making sure your server has sufficient memory to function efficiently. On top of that, think about using rubbish collection optimizations like G1GC to handle memory far more successfully.
Consistently Update Paper and Plugins
Keeping your server software program up-to-date is vital for optimization. Updates to Paper and plugins usually incorporate effectiveness enhancements and protection patches. On a regular basis check for updates and utilize them to guarantee your server Positive aspects from the most up-to-date improvements.
Improve Globe Generation and Redstone
Globe generation and redstone mechanics in many cases are the biggest culprits in triggering server lag. Optimize globe era by pre-building chunks as part of your world utilizing resources like WorldBorder. This decreases the pressure within the server when new regions are explored. For redstone, really encourage players to employ simpler circuits and Restrict using advanced redstone contraptions that can result in considerable lag look at this now.
Utilize a Information Shipping and delivery Community (CDN) for Source Packs
Should your server utilizes personalized resource packs, think about using a Content material Supply Network (CDN) to host these files. A CDN can decrease the load in your server by offloading the bandwidth required to produce resource packs to gamers. This not just hastens obtain situations but in addition frees up server resources for gameplay.
Watch Server Overall performance Continually
At last, continuous monitoring of the server's performance is vital. Use resources like htop or Atop on Linux units to control CPU and memory usage. Common monitoring allows you to discover and take care of problems in advance of they influence gameplay.
Summary
Optimizing a Paper Minecraft server requires a mix of right components choice, cautious configuration, and standard routine maintenance. By following these most effective techniques, it is possible to make sure that your server operates efficiently, supplying a lag-free practical experience for all players. Normal updates, checking, and useful resource management are vital to retaining optimum performance after some time.
Report this page